WHAT IS A PALADIN CAREER TREK?
Treks are opportunities to explore industries, organizations, and careers across the nation. Treks last for 3 days and visit 3-4 organizations. Treks incorporate a networking event with alumni in each city and are ideal for career exploration, industry exposure, and professional development opportunities.
HOW MANY STUDENTS PARTICIPATE IN A TREK?
Numbers range, but in most cases, there are no more than 30 students attending a Trek. Each cohort includes at least one staff and one faculty member.
HOW ARE THE STUDENTS SELECTED?
Students must complete a competitive application process in order to be selected for participation.
HOW ARE COMPANIES AND CITIES SELECTED FOR TREKS?
Trek cities and companies are chosen based on the following criteria:
- Student surveys and feedback
- Faculty surveying
- Alumni participation in metropolitan areas
- Industry research
- Company requests
WHEN DO TREKS TAKE PLACE?
Treks typically occur during breaks in the academic year: early October (Fall Break), early January (Winter Break), and early May (start of Summer). Additionally, we trek to local companies within proximity to Furman throughout the academic year.
WHAT HAPPENS DURING A SITE VISIT?
Below is a typical example of a company visit during a Trek:
- Arrival, introductions, and company overview (30-45 mins).
- Walking tour of company/faculty (30 mins-1 hour).
- HR presentation (i.e., present entry level jobs, internship programs, management training programs, and candidate application processes (15-30 mins).
